Sensors for Mobile Vehicle Applications

Sensors are widely used within the mobile vehicle market and being both a manufacturer and supplier of sensors suited to this industry, it is an important part of our business.

The term “Mobile Vehicle” can be used to describe vehicles which are non-automotive and include tractors and other agricultural machinery, mobile cranes, earthmovers, transport buses and other heavy-duty machinery.

The main two types of sensors which are often used within mobile vehicle applications are; Position Sensors and Pressure Sensors.

Type of Sensors for Mobile Vehicle Applications

Within mobile vehicle, we often supply both rotary and linear position sensors as well as pressure transducers.

Position sensors are used within applications such as steering & positioning systems of mobile vehicles. Some of the position sensors we have available for use in mobile vehicle applications are

Heavy Duty Hall Effect Rotary Position Sensors – our hall effect rotary sensors come from our suppliers Contelec and Novotechnik they are highly accurate, durable and offer protection ratings making them well suited to the harsh environments they are often exposed to in mobile vehicle applications.

Cable Extension Transducers – we have a range of cable extension transducers with measurement ranges of up to 45m making them well suited to long-range position measurement in a variety of applications within mobile vehicle for example; telescopic boom extension.

Heavy Duty Linear Position Sensors – our range of linear position sensors are also able to cope within the harsh environments in mobile vehicle applications. The LWX series from Novotechnik is particularly well suited to the applications in this industry. We also offer Positek linear sensors which are a non-contacting option.  

Pressure Transducers - are used within the hydraulics of the vehicles. They are used to monitor tyre pressure, fuel pressure, oil pressure and water pressure.

Pressure transducers can monitor the input and output for hydraulic pressures. As they have a wide operating temperature range, they are well suited to applications in this type of environment. Our range also have IP ratings (see individual datasheets for full details)
